Relationships are meant to bring love, peace, and emotional security. But sometimes, certain behaviors can quietly damage your mental health and happiness. These warning signs are called red flags — and ignoring them can lead to toxic or unhealthy relationships.
Let’s explore the most common red flags you should never ignore.
1. Lack of Respect
-
Constantly insults or belittles you
-
Makes fun of your dreams or goals
-
Disrespects your boundaries
It’s a serious red flag. Love without respect cannot survive.
2. Controlling Behavior
A caring partner supports you. A controlling partner limits you.
Examples:
-
Telling you what to wear
-
Controlling who you talk to
-
Checking your phone without permission
-
Getting angry when you spend time with friends
Control is not love — it’s insecurity.
3. Poor Communication
Healthy relationships grow through honest communication.
If your partner:
-
Avoids serious conversations
-
Shuts down during arguments
-
Refuses to listen to your feelings
This creates emotional distance over time.
4. Extreme Jealousy
A little jealousy is normal. But extreme jealousy can become toxic.
Signs include:
-
Accusing you without reason
-
Doubting your loyalty constantly
-
Overreacting to small situations
Trust is essential. Without trust, love cannot grow.
5. Manipulation & Gaslighting
Gaslighting is when someone makes you question your own reality.
For example:
-
“You’re overreacting.”
-
“That never happened.”
-
“It’s your fault.”
This emotional manipulation can damage your confidence and mental health.
6. Lack of Effort
Relationships require effort from both sides.
If you are:
-
Always the one calling
-
Always apologizing
-
Always fixing problems
And your partner shows no effort — that imbalance is a red flag.
7. Physical or Emotional Abuse
This is the biggest red flag.
-
Physical violence
-
Threats
-
Emotional humiliation
-
Silent treatment as punishment
Abuse should NEVER be tolerated. You deserve safety and respect.
